Unmanned Aerial Vehicle (UAV)-Based Hyperspectral Imaging System for Precision Agriculture and Foreith multirotor UAVs. In this paper, image processing and analysis of the acquired hyperspectral images are also described in detail with examples. This system can be widely used for UAV-based hyperspectral imaging, especially in precision agriculture and forest management.
